A force equal to 0.4 N. acts on the lever. What is the shoulder of this force if the moment of force is 0.2 N * m?

| Given:
F = 0.4 Newton – the value of some force acting on the lever;
p = 0.2 N * m (newton per meter) – the value of the moment of this force.
It is required to determine l (centimeter) – the shoulder of this force.
To determine the shoulder of force, you need to use the following formula:
p = F * l, from here we get that:
l = p / F = 0.2 / 0.4 = 2/4 = 0.5 meters.
Let’s convert meters to centimeters:
l = 0.5 * 100 = 50 centimeters.
Answer: the shoulder of force is 50 centimeters
